4 marketing ideas for the month of January

January is full of food centric holidays and of course it’s the beginning of a new year. From National Popcorn day to National Croissant Day, here’s a look at four ways to engage diners in the coming weeks.
January Marketing Calendar by Reyna Estrada

 

National Popcorn Day (Jan. 19)

Dillard University celebrated this day last year with a popcorn bar. The team set up an array of seasonings to pair with the snack and invited diners to stop by during lunch.

National Cheese Day (Jan. 20)

Invite your diners to load up on cheesy staples in honor of this day. Last year, Nicholls State University’s dining team held a special lunch featuring loaded nachos.

National Chocolate Cake Day (Jan. 27)

In honor of this day last year, Carleton University’s dining services held a chocolate cake pop up, inviting diners to enjoy a slice of the decadent dessert.

National Croissant Day (Jan. 30)

This day is the perfect time to highlight any bakeries at your operation. Last year, The University of Texas at Austin did just that by inviting diners to stop by the campus bakery for a croissant.
